As I am getting the few niggles done on the car one of these is the o/s headlight wiper does'nt work also the washer dribbles a tiny amount of fluid not enough to wash with.
If the motor is nackered would this affect the wash ? and best place to get a new one ?

Pull cap back on the front of the wiper and remove securing bolt. Remove wiper arm an pull away from headlight. The delivery tube will pull out too and you'll see a join. Pull apart and blow through/thoroughly clean.

The motor is underneath the headlight. I got a second hand one from eBay last week for £30. Procedure takes a while but is easy enough.

Take front bumper off. Loosen all the headlight bolts (you can get away with not doing the side one - just). The motor is attached to the bottom of the headlight. Unplug, remove (easier when headlight is loose) and replace with new motor. Reverse all steps.

the motor being knacked should not stop the flow of water to the jet maybe checking to see the pipes are still connected and when depressing the windscreen jets have a look under the car to see if there is any water leaking any where, iam no expert but i have had this before were the pipe had spilt but to be honest iam sure there is a lot of guys with a lot more knowledge than me will pop up with help ,,, good luck ...

Yeah. Sorry I assumed when you said knackered motor you meant the wiper motor. If the wiper arm is still working it doesn't control the wash jet.
